Step 1

Preheat the oven to 325°F (160°C).
Check circle icon

Step 2

Bring a medium saucepan of water to a simmer and season well with salt. Add the sliced potatoes and cook for 3–4 minutes, until tender and starting to turn translucent, but still slightly raw. Transfer to a paper towel-lined plate to drain.
Check circle icon

Step 3

In a large bowl whisk together the eggs, heavy cream, 1 teaspoon salt, and pepper until homogeneous.
Check circle icon

Step 4

Melt the butter in an 8-inch skillet over medium heat until bubbling, then remove the pan from the heat. Add half of the potatoes, about 1 cup of potato chips, and half of the scallions, chives, and dill. Pour half of the egg mixture over the top. Add the remaining potatoes, another cup of potato chips, and the remaining scallions, chives, and dill. Pour the remaining egg mixture over everything. Dollop the sour cream over the frittata and top with the remaining cup of potato chips.
Check circle icon

Step 5

Bake for 22–25 minutes, until the frittata is puffed and set in the center.
Check circle icon

Step 6

Let cool for 5 minutes before slicing and serving.
